Recent forecasts from multiple models indicate mostly sunny conditions and light northeast winds over Istanbul on September 2, supporting daytime highs near 28–29 °C under a stable high-pressure regime typical for early September. Trader consensus favoring 26 °C or 27 °C as the most likely daily maximum reflects lingering model spread in peak afternoon temperatures, influenced by variables such as exact cloud cover, boundary-layer mixing, and localized sea-breeze effects along the Bosphorus. With precipitation probability near zero and climatological norms around 27–28 °C, the tight spread between the two leading outcomes underscores uncertainty in the final observed reading from official stations, which will be resolved by the next 48-hour model runs and real-time observations.

The resolution source for this market will be information from NOAA, specifically the highest reading under the "Temp" column for all times on this day, available here: https://www.weather.gov/wrh/timeseries?site=LTFM
If NOAA data for the observation date is unavailable by 11:59 PM ET on the day following the observation date, the Weather Underground Daily Observations table will be used as the resolution source.
In the event which there is no data for the observation date by 11:59 PM ET on the day following the observation date, this market will resolve to the lowest bracket.
To toggle between Fahrenheit and Celsius, click the "Switch to Metric Units" button until the relevant table displays °C.
This market can not resolve until the first data point for the following date has been published on the resolution source.
The resolution source for this market measures temperatures to whole degrees Celsius (eg, 9°C). Thus, this is the level of precision that will be used when resolving the market.
Revisions to temperatures recorded within this market's timeframe will be considered until the first datapoint for the following date has been published, after which any alterations will not be considered.
